Sample Kitchen Contract US

Parties Involved:

Contractor: ABC Kitchen Services LLC
Address: 1234 Maple Avenue, New York, NY 10001

Client: John and Jane Doe
Address: 5678 Oak Street, New York, NY 10002

Scope of Work:

The contractor agrees to provide kitchen remodeling services including cabinet installation, countertop fitting, plumbing, and electrical work at the client’s property located at 890 Elm Street, New York, NY 10003, as detailed in the project specifications.

Payment Terms:

The total project cost shall be $15,000, payable in installments: 50% upfront, 30% midway, and 20% upon completion. Final payment is due within 7 days of project completion.

Contractor Responsibilities:

The contractor shall perform all work in a professional manner, using quality materials, and adhering to all applicable building codes and safety standards. The contractor will coordinate with the client for scheduling and inspections.

Governing Law:

This agreement shall be governed by the laws of the State of New York. Any disputes shall be resolved within the courts of New York County.

Additional Provisions:

  • The client shall provide access to the property during scheduled work hours.
  • Any changes to the scope of work must be documented and signed by both parties.
  • Liability insurance and warranties shall be provided by the contractor as per industry standards.
